Leaking Taps
Dripping taps can be an aggravating annoyance for house owners. These consistent leaks not just create an aggravating noise but likewise result in drainage and increased utility bills. A leaky faucet frequently arises from worn-out washers, O-rings, or seals, which deteriorate with time as a result of normal use and exposure to water. In some situations, the faucet's interior components might be rusted or damaged, demanding a more substantial repair or replacement. Identifying the source of the leak is vital; property owners might need to take apart the faucet to examine its parts very closely. Normal maintenance can assist stop leaks, including cleansing aerators and looking for indicators of wear. Attending to a dripping faucet immediately can save water and decrease costs, making it a workable yet essential task for home owners to take on in maintaining their pipes systems effectively. Reasons For Running Bathrooms
A relentless circulation of water from a bathroom can be both wasteful and irritating, often signifying underlying problems within the pipes system. One usual cause is a used flapper valve, which might not develop an appropriate seal, permitting water to constantly leak right into the bowl. Furthermore, a malfunctioning fill valve can cause extreme water circulation, contributing to the issue. Misaligned float systems may likewise cause the bathroom to run as they fail to control the water degree appropriately. One more possible problem is mineral buildup, which can obstruct components and prevent their performance. Determining these causes promptly can aid homeowners deal with the trouble prior to it intensifies, guaranteeing reliable operation of their pipes system.

Repairing Running Bathroom Issues
Toilets that continuously run can be a discouraging issue for property owners, however determining the cause is the first step toward an effective fix. Usual reasons consist of a faulty flapper, which might not develop a correct seal, allowing water to get away right into the bowl. Property owners must check the flapper for wear and replace it if required. In addition, the fill valve might be malfunctioning, causing excess water to flow continually. Replacing this component or adjusting might deal with the issue. An additional prospective offender is a misaligned float, which can be readjusted to the appropriate height. Regular upkeep and timely fixings can protect against running bathrooms, guaranteeing both water preservation and expense savings on utility costs.

Ruptured Water lines
Burst pipes can be a significant pipes problem, usually arising from the exact same aspects that add to low water stress, such as temperature level changes and aging infrastructure. When water freezes within pipelines, it expands, enhancing pressure till the pipeline can no much longer have it, bring about a rupture. Furthermore, corrosion from prolonged direct exposure to water can weaken pipelines, making them prone to rupturing under regular pressure.Homeowners might observe indicators of a ruptured pipe with abrupt water leaks, wet spots on wall surfaces or ceilings, and an unforeseen rise in their water bill. Immediate action is important; falling short to deal with a burst pipeline can cause considerable water damages, mold and mildew growth, and pricey repair services. Normal examinations and maintenance of pipes systems can aid prevent this problem. Moreover, protecting pipes in cooler locations and changing old piping can greatly lower the risk of burst pipelines, securing the home's plumbing integrity.
Water Heater Issues
Just how can home owners recognize water heating system problems prior to they rise? Regular examination and maintenance can help spot possible troubles early. House owners need to look for indications such as Read Full Report irregular water temperature level, uncommon noises, or a decline in warm water supply. Leaks or pools around the device might suggest a breakdown that needs immediate attention. The appearance of corrosion or sediment build-up can also indicate the requirement for maintenance.Additionally, home owners need to keep track of the age of their water heater; most units have a lifespan of 8 to 12 years. If the heating unit is approaching this age and revealing indications of wear, it might be time to assess substitute. Normal flushing of the tank can protect against debris accumulation, prolonging the device's life. By continuing to be attentive and addressing problems immediately, house owners can stay clear of pricey repairs and assure their water heater runs effectively for years to find.
